Learn how to help teens "Chill & Spill" through
an evidence-based curriculum based on the healing arts and combining the best in cognitive
behavioral, narrative and art therapies.
This training:
- Teaches creative expression as a tool to
reach reluctant youth, as well as engage groups
- Helps youth increase self awareness and manage difficult emotions
-
Encourages coping skills, as well as social and emotional learning (SEL)
-
Provides a “heal the healer” opportunity for youth care professionals
Participants eligible to receive 11 Continuing
Education units.
